One Tool at a Time: The Power of Data
Data journalism is a growing trend that allows journalists to uncover stories that might have otherwise gone unnoticed. In Indonesia, for instance, the availability of public records and the ability to analyze them using software can lead to significant revelations about local governance. Journalists are leveraging these technologies to provide more substantial, fact-based reports that resonate with audiences in Jakarta, Surabaya, and Bali.
Social Media: A Double-Edged Sword
While social media platforms are essential for disseminating news quickly, they can also propagate misinformation. A case in point is the frequency of false reports relating to events in the region. Journalists must navigate these challenges by employing advanced fact-checking tools to ensure their stories maintain integrity. The emphasis on accuracy is crucial as audiences increasingly rely on social media for news.

Challenges Faced by Investigative Journalists
Despite the tools at their disposal, investigative journalists in the region still face significant hurdles. Issues such as censorship, the threat of legal repercussions, and limited resources can hinder their ability to report effectively. Nonetheless, investigative journalism remains vital for fostering democracy and encouraging civic engagement in the region.
